Configure Your System for Peak Performance
Set Up Proper Cables and Connections
Use HDMI 2.1 cables to handle the high bandwidth needed for 480Hz displays and 4K content. Secure high-quality cables prevent signal degradation. I learned this the hard way when my initial cables caused flickering; swapping to certified HDMI 2.1 cables stabilized the picture. Invest in durable, well-shielded cables to avoid flickering and lag issues. Look for bundle deals combining cables with monitors or streaming devices.

When shopping for TVs, monitors, or streaming devices, many enthusiasts fall prey to misconceptions that can lead to costly mistakes. One widespread myth is that bigger is always better—believing that a larger screen automatically guarantees a better experience. In reality, factors like resolution, refresh rate, and room size play crucial roles in optimizing your setup. For example, a 65-inch 4K OLED in a small space might cause eye strain, whereas a well-calibrated 55-inch could deliver a more immersive feeling.
Another common trap is focusing solely on specs without considering content compatibility. Many buyers assume that 120Hz or higher will instantly improve their viewing experience, but if their source device or streaming service doesn’t support such refresh rates, the benefits are negligible. Always verify that your content and hardware are aligned. Beyond misconceptions, there’s also a nuance often overlooked: the importance of HDR calibration. Many overlook the fact that not all HDR implementations are equal, and proper calibration can significantly elevate your viewing quality. According to a study by Dolby, well-executed HDR improves contrast and color accuracy, creating a more lifelike image. This means that even an affordable HDR-capable TV can outperform a pricier model if calibrated correctly.
Furthermore, many consumers underestimate the significance of eye comfort features such as flicker-free technology and blue light filtering. These features reduce eye fatigue during long viewing sessions, which is especially important for gamers and binge-watchers. How do I maintain my home theater equipment over time?
Consistent maintenance of your home cinema setup is key to preserving image quality, sound performance, and device longevity. I personally rely on a few specialized tools and routines that ensure my system continues operating at peak performance. For instance, I use a calibration kit like the cedeseta SpyderX Pro to regularly calibrate my monitor. This device systematically checks and adjusts color accuracy, contrast, and brightness, ensuring your display remains true to its intended profile. Regular calibration prevents color distortion and maintains sharpness, which is crucial when you’re enjoying cinematic content or gaming at high refresh rates.
Similarly, for projector maintenance, I use an air blower like the Blastgate Dust Removal Kit to keep filters clean and prevent dust buildup inside the lens or air vents. Dust accumulation can cause overheating or image degradation over time. Pairing this with periodic professional cleaning—recommended at least once a year—can extend the lifespan of your projector or TV.
Beyond hardware, software updates are essential. Keep your streaming devices and smart TV firmware current. I make it a habit to check for updates monthly, which often include security patches and performance improvements.
